In the early days I used to go to trade shows that were held at hotels. ?They would show up once every month or two. ?I would buy concert videos of GNR on VHS for $30 which back then was real expensive. ?Even now that is a lot of money. ?It was $10 for a casette of a concert. ?I remember getting the live version of Shadow of your love. ?It was all on tape so you would loss quality from the multiple generations. ?Getting this stuff was exciting because you would never know what would be at the show. ?Now with the internet you know what is avaible in a short amount of time. ?Getting a leak back then might take a month instead of a couple of hours. ?

Every album leaks.? What's amazing is that in all the years they've been recording nothing's leaked until now.? Demos from the UYI albums leaked before those were released, it's not like this is some new or different thing

just wondering, UYI albums were released in 91.? How did the leaks spread? The internet wasn't really that popular then.

Bootleggers and peddlers on the street corner.? I don't remember exactly when they leaked or how long before the albums, but my brother got a hold of them before the albums came out, so this type of thing was even happening back then

the illusion demos on cassette by me were 25 dollars,,, That was a small fortune for me back in 91
